Another of the social sciences relying upon research is anthropology, the study of human beings and their culture. Anthropological theories also result from investigation into the characteristics of people and their products, which contributes to a better understanding of the patterns of human behaviors. In their systematic examination, researchers in all branches of anthropology follow the same basic steps. The method called participant observation is most widespread, although other techniques are used as well. At first, the anthropologist enters a community to gather information from members of their community through observations and conversations. The field worker takes copious notes and, later on, begins to pose hypotheses from these that will form the basis of further research. After specific hypotheses have been developed, the researcher gathers information to lest them, often in the form of surveys or recorded interviews. Finally, the anthropologist organizes will the information and evaluates the hypotheses in light of the data. The conclusions often form the basis of articles for scientific journals, books and lectures.

In 1798 the political economist Malthus predicted that in time mankind would face starvation, having outgrown the available food supplies. Today, a century and a half later, there are still experts who forecast the same global disaster unless urgent measures are taken to prevent it.By the end of the present century there may well be over five thousand million people living on this globe, an increase of over fifty percent of today's figure. In order to keep pace with this increase in mankind the farmers of the world would have to step up their production of food by at least two per cent every year. Such a rate of increase has never been maintained in any country by conventional methods of agriculture, despite modern mechanization and the widespread use of fertilizers. There are no large worthwhile reserves of potential farmland remaining, and good fertile land is continually being diverted to industrial use. Moreover, erosion of the soil takes a constant toll.Intensive research, carried out over many years in all manner of climatic conditions, has produced a revolutionary method of growing crops without using any soil at all. Hydroponics, as this technique is called, may well be the answer to all our food worries. Already it has accomplished wonders in producing huge crops. Hydroponics was once a complicated and expensive business; now it is well out of the experimental stage. Labor costs are far lower than when normal methods of agriculture are employed. In fact, it is a completely automatic system. There is no hard manual work, no digging or plowing, and no weeding to speak of .Yields can be far higher than they are in soil.1.
